I never take off the neck plugs anymore, I just jam the tail through the tailhole after sticvking some glue inside. Not the smartest method, but screw those neck plugs. I can never get them back in that good anyway.

on G4s youll want to carefully notch the plug inside the head itself. on G1s and G3s usually two little pie slices cut out of the plug will give it enough bend to get back into the body without hurting your paintjobs. on G4s ill do 3 or 4.
